21番茄网

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索
热搜: 21番茄网
查看: 678|回复: 0

写入excel用到encoding='utf-8',保存为csv时,用excle打开时乱码的解决方法

[复制链接]

693

主题

911

帖子

2993

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
2993
发表于 2020-12-17 11:46:44 | 显示全部楼层 |阅读模式
写入excel用到encoding='utf-8',保存为csv时,用excle打开时乱码的解决方法

方法一:最简单的方法,用记事本打开csv文件,另存为ansi编码。

写入excel用到encoding='utf-8',保存为csv时,用excle打开时乱码的解决方法  Python基础语法 114635i62nekodvupi9tkk


然后再用excel打开即可。


方法二:在excel中操作,详见:https://www.bbsmax.com/A/xl56r3vY5r/

方法三:
      如果你的'另存为'没有编码功能,可以试试下载notepad++软件工具。

      首先下载一个notepad++,安装好之后右键打开方式:notepad++打开

写入excel用到encoding='utf-8',保存为csv时,用excle打开时乱码的解决方法  Python基础语法 170629x9vm66c2p99wd9gv


      在导航栏中选择编码->转为UTF-8编码格式->保存

写入excel用到encoding='utf-8',保存为csv时,用excle打开时乱码的解决方法  Python基础语法 170724ijdpp5jxdpg3d5dz

方法四:在代码中把encoding=‘utf-8’改为encoding=‘utf-8-sig’




上一篇:python去除字符串中间空格的四种方法
下一篇:python数据存储:csv和excel
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

QQ|Archiver|手机版|小黑屋|21番茄网 ( 粤ICP备10099428号 ) 奇远富

GMT+8, 2024-9-20 01:14 , Processed in 0.517218 second(s), 37 queries .

Powered by Discuz! X3.4

Copyright © 2001-2021, Tencent Cloud.

快速回复 返回顶部 返回列表